Versions in this module Expand all Collapse all v2 v2.8.0 Jun 24, 2024 v2.7.0 Apr 24, 2024 Changes in this version + const DummyBillingId + const TestBillingIDVar + func NewScopedManagedIdentitySecret(subscriptionID string, tenantID string, clientID string, name string, ...) *v1.Secret + func NewScopedServicePrincipalCertificateSecret(subscriptionID string, tenantID string, clientID string, clientCert string, ...) *v1.Secret + func NewScopedServicePrincipalSecret(subscriptionID string, tenantID string, clientID string, clientSecret string, ...) *v1.Secret + type AzureIDs struct + BillingInvoiceID string + SubscriptionID string + TenantID string + func DummyAzureIDs() AzureIDs + func GetCreds() (azcore.TokenCredential, AzureIDs, error) + type MockTokenCredential struct + func (MockTokenCredential) GetToken(context.Context, policy.TokenRequestOptions) (azcore.AccessToken, error) + func (MockTokenCredential) NewAuthenticationPolicy() policy.Policy + type PolicyFunc func(*policy.Request) (*http.Response, error) + func (pf PolicyFunc) Do(req *policy.Request) (*http.Response, error)